Product

ADVIA Centaur Systems TSH3 Ultra ReadyPack ((REF 06491072 - 100 Tests, REF 06491080 - 500 Tests, REF 04862625 - 2500T). Intended to quantitatively measure human thyroid stimulating hormone (TSH, thyrotropin).

Reason

A rare variant of TSH, identified in a small cluster of patients, is not detected.
